Training in endoscopic mucosal resection: effectiveness and clinical utility of a short course for practicing
Ahmed Kayal1,2,3, Sylvain Coderre1,2, Maitreyi Raman1,2
1Department of Medicine, Division of Gastroenterology and Hepatology, University of Calgary, Calgary, Alberta T2N 1N4, Canada.
Background And Aims:
Endoscopic mucosal resection (EMR) is not systematically taught during most training programs. The aim of this study was to evaluate the effectiveness and clinical utility of a 1-day didactic and simulation-based EMR curriculum for practicing endoscopists without prior formal training in advanced endoscopic tissue resection.
Methods:
We designed a 1-day lecture and simulation-based EMR course. Twelve participants completed the course. Effectiveness and clinical utility were evaluated using sequential explanatory mixed methods. All participants completed a pre-course multiple choice question (MCQ) examination followed by a separate, post-course MCQ examination with a similar blueprint. A survey was also conducted to assess cognitive fatigue, perceived benefit, and potential for change in EMR practice. Finally, a delayed MCQ examination was administered 10-14 weeks later to assess knowledge retention and qualitative data were sequentially collected from 3 candidates via semi-structured interviews.
Results:
The mean pre-course score was 47.8% (SD 12.4%). The mean post-course score was 75% (9.9%) and the mean delayed score was 70.8% (13.6%), both significantly higher than the mean pre-course score (P < .001; Cohen's d = 1.86 and P < .001; Cohen's d = 1.47, respectively). There was no significant difference between the mean post- and delayed-course test scores (P = .2). Three themes emerged from the interviews: (1) a need for EMR training, (2) improved knowledge evaluating polyps, and (3) changed or refined EMR technique after the course.
Conclusions:
This study demonstrates significant knowledge acquisition and retention of cognitive skills and suggests a change in practice following a 1-day focused didactic and simulation-based EMR course.
